Embodiment Construction

[0039] The present invention will be described in further detail below in conjunction with the accompanying drawings and specific embodiments.

[0040] Such as Figure 1 to Figure 8 Shown is the structural representation of the automatic feeding system of the present invention.

[0041] Such as figure 1 Shown is the automatic feeding system of the present invention, which includes a step loading machine 1, a 3D recognition device 2 and a manipulator 3 for automatically grabbing and moving the recognized materials. The material of the ladder feeder 1 is fed step by step in order to convey the material to the upper position. In the present invention, the ladder feeder 1 conveys materials. The materials conveyed by the present invention are especially suitable for rod-shaped materials. Of course, materials of other shapes can also be conveyed. Abstract

The invention discloses an automatic loading system which comprises a ladder loader that conveys materials to a position above, a 3D recognition device for 3D recognition of the materials conveyed inposition by the ladder loader and a manipulator that grabs and moves the recognized materials automatically. The ladder loader comprises a plurality of columns of moving parts that are heightened successively in position and convey materials movably up and down, stationary fixing parts that are inserted into the moving parts successively for receiving the materials conveyed by the adjacent movingparts and two eliminating mechanisms that eliminate the materials that cannot be grabbed by the manipulator or are not grabbed favorably by the manipulator and reflow the eliminated materials to an initial position continuously. By adopting the eliminating mechanisms that are symmetrically arranged and a stripping device that acts circularly, a material conveying flow is accelerated, and a pause time of the manipulator is shortened, so that the work efficiency of the automatic loading system is improved fundamentally.

Description

technical field [0001] The invention belongs to the field of intelligent manufacturing, and specifically relates to an automatic feeding system that can automatically load materials and automatically grab and move the loaded materials to the next station or process. Background technique [0002] At present, most of the feeding work of the robot 3D intelligent machine tool feeding system project is manual feeding. During manual feeding, the materials are manually transferred and moved to the required stations. The manual feeding speed is slow, which can no longer meet the needs of improving production efficiency. needs, and cannot meet the needs of mass production. [0003] The ladder feeder in the prior art has a large amount of material to be loaded at one time and the subsequent process cannot be continued.
